About Mario Vera

Mario Vera is a scholar working on Water Science and Technology, Biomedical Engineering and Environmental Chemistry, having authored 63 papers that have together received 2.0k indexed citations. Recurring topics across this work include Metal Extraction and Bioleaching (50 papers), Minerals Flotation and Separation Techniques (38 papers) and Corrosion Behavior and Inhibition (29 papers). The work is most often cited by research in Water Science and Technology (828 citations), Environmental Chemistry (393 citations) and Biomedical Engineering (1.3k citations). Mario Vera has collaborated with scholars based in Germany, Chile and China. Frequent co-authors include Wolfgang Sand, Axel Schippers, Sören Bellenberg, Nicolás Guiliani, Ruiyong Zhang, Carlos A. Jerez, Ansgar Poetsch, Thomas R. Neu, Sabrina Hedrich and Danièle Morin. Their work appears in journals such as Applied and Environmental Microbiology, Journal of Hazardous Materials and Scientific Reports.
